Building Better Boards – Establishing the Governance Structure
Establishing a good governance structure is key for nonprofit organizations to be successful and to operationalize their missions for optimal impact in the community. Whether you are a new nonprofit organization or an existing nonprofit that wants to make positive changes in the structure of your board, this course will provide you with tools you need.
Learning objectives:
- Board structures that promote good governance
- Framework to structure boards that promotes good governance and encourages participation of board committees in the work of the organization
- Optimal board size, range of officers, committee chairs and typical committees
- Linkages between levels of board involvement and good governance
